It’s quite some time since I updated this thread but today I added a new modification to the car, a Takada intake. Fitment was a breeze, taking approximately 30mins and quality seems fine. Principle driver for the purchase was an increase in induction noise from within the car. Please see a couple of points below
Not sure if I’m keen on the plastic ‘carbon’ box that comes with the kit. Either do it in carbon or plastic, fake carbon is worse than no carbon!
The MAF sensor position could be a little better, cables are very close to other wiring and I’m worried they will rub over time.
Induction noise is much improved and for all of the talk about how much actual power these add, it looks good and sounds better. At the minute I may get rid of the inlet box entirely at some point but only if I can maintain cool air in the area.
